当前位置:   article > 正文

手把手教你Windows上安装RabbitMQ

windows上安装rabbitmq

RabbitMQ ,也是消息队列

使用RabbitMQ 实现分布式事务

RabbitMQ是使用Erlang语言来编写的 ,所以需要安装Erlang环境
下载网址:https://www.erlang.org/downloads

注意Erlang和RabbityMQ所依赖的版本,根据RabbitMQ的要求选择一个相应的版本,我这里安装的是RabbitMQ的版本是3.8.3

选择自己系统相对应的,查看版本对应关系:https://www.rabbitmq.com/which-erlang.html
在这里插入图片描述
下载后启动exe,一直next,next就行了

下载RabbitMQ之前先看activeMQ的服务是否启动了,如果启动了就停止

下载RabbitMQ,网址:https://www.rabbitmq.com/install-windows.html
我这里下载的是3.8.3的

下载完成后启动,我这里启动的时候遇到一个坑:
在这里插入图片描述
意思是版本过低,请安装更高的版本,查询后得出可以试以下方法:
按照网上说明,卸载RabbitMq和Erlang

(1)打开Windows控制面板,双击“程序和功能”。

(2)在当前安装的程序列表中,右键单击RabbitMQ Server,然后单击“卸载”。

(3)在当前安装的程序列表中,右键单击“Erlang OTP”,然后单击“卸载”。

(4)打开Windows任务管理器。

(5)在任务管理器中,查找进程epmd.exe。 如果此进程仍在运行,请右键单击该进程,然后单击“结束进程”。

(6)删除RabbitMQ和Erlang的所有安装目录。

(7)删除文件C:\Windows\System32\config\systemprofile.erlang.cookie(如果存在)。

(8)转到用户文件夹:C:\ Users \ [username],然后删除文件.erlang.cookie。删除

(9)同样在User文件夹中,转到AppData \ Roaming \ RabbitMQ。删除RabbitMQ文件夹。

(10)删除注册表HKEY_LOCAL_MACHINE\SOFTWARE\Ericsson\Erlang\ErlSrv的子项。

(11)打开运行cmd->sc delete RabbitMQ。

(12)打开运行->regedit 找到RabbitMQ节点,删掉即可。

再安装RabbitMQ时,还是提示Erlang版本过低。

输入regedit,打开注册表,将图中红色圈出的旧版本(6.2)删掉即可。
在这里插入图片描述
来自:https://www.cnblogs.com/lwcode6/p/12374183.html

安装好rabbitmq之后如果访问http://localhost:15672/#/ 不行的话先检查服务是否启动,如果启动了还行行就按下面的试

在这里插入图片描述
从这里进去,然后输入rabbitmq-plugins enable rabbitmq_management

如果出现
在这里插入图片描述
就将RabbitMQ的sbin目录添加到path变量中去,例如我的
在这里插入图片描述
安装好后如果访问再次启动
得到如下结果
在这里插入图片描述
访问:http://localhost:15672/#/
输入默认的用户名和密码:guest/ guest

在这里插入图片描述

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Guff_9hys/article/detail/896014
推荐阅读
相关标签
  

闽ICP备14008679号